If you've ever done a draft on Yahoo, you'll know this already but... if you can't be online for the draft, your picks will be automated and based on Yahoo's default rankings which are typically decent. You can also pre-rank some players before the draft, so if say, you are a Cowboys fan, you can put those guys at the top of your list.
Besides, as a veteran of fantasy sports leagues and a commish for many, I would much rather have someone absent from the draft who is active during the season instead of the other way around.

This won't look as nice as the actuall league settings page on Yahoo, but here we go...
Scoring & Settings
Setting Value
League ID#: 26872
League Name: EF Fantasy Football 2008
Password: extreme
Custom League URL: Yahoo! Sports Fantasy Football - EF League
Draft Type: Live Draft
Draft Time: Sat Aug 23 1:30pm EDT [ Add to My Calendar ]
Max Teams: 12
Scoring Type: Head-to-Head
Start Scoring on: Week 1
Can't Cut List Provider: Yahoo! Sports
Max Moves: No maximum
Max Acquisitions per Week: No maximum
Max Trades: No maximum
Trade Reject Time: 2
Trade End Date: November 14, 2008
Trade Review: League Votes
Waiver Time: 2 days
Post Draft Players: Follow Waiver Rules
Playoffs: Week 15 and 16 (4 teams)
Roster Positions: QB, WR, WR, RB, RB, TE, W/R, K, DEF, BN, BN, BN, BN, BN, BN
Stat Categories: Passing Yards (25 yards per point)
Passing Touchdowns (6)
Interceptions (-2)
Rushing Yards (10 yards per point)
Rushing Touchdowns (6)
Reception Yards (10 yards per point)
Reception Touchdowns (6)
Return Yards (25 yards per point)
Return Touchdowns (6)
2-Point Conversions (2)
Fumbles Lost (-2)
Offensive Fumble Return TD (6)
Field Goals 0-19 Yards (3)
Field Goals 20-29 Yards (3)
Field Goals 30-39 Yards (3)
Field Goals 40-49 Yards (4)
Field Goals 50+ Yards (5)
Point After Attempt Made (1)
Sack (1)
Interception (2)
Fumble Recovery (2)
Touchdown (6)
Safety (2)
Block Kick (3)
Points Allowed 0 points (10)
Points Allowed 1-6 points (7)
Points Allowed 7-13 points (4)
Points Allowed 14-20 points (1)
Points Allowed 21-27 points (0)
Points Allowed 28-34 points (-1)
Points Allowed 35+ points (-4)
Fractional Points: Yes
Negative Points: Yes
